I tried to find a megathread for vwii Homebrew Channel, but I didn't find one.

I can't see any apps when I go into VWII and open up the Homebrew Channel. It displays the background of Vwii Homebrew Channel, but no apps.

- I am using the latest version of Tiramisu.
- The apps are in the apps folder in the root of the SD card. root/apps/nintendon't
- Each app has the boot.dol and the meta.xml.
- The SD Card is formatted to Fat32.
- the SD card is NOT locked.
- I am using Vwii to open the Homebrew channel.

I would like to be able to use Vwii apps because I can't find a wad manager for the WIIU Homebrew Launcher. I can only find a Wad manager for the VWII Homebrew Channel.

I am using Vwii to open the Homebrew Channel.

Let me know if you have any ideas for what the problem could be. I don't know how the Homebrew Channel got onto my console. It is just there. Thanks.

Perhaps your HBC is configured for usb apps instead of sdcard. iirc you have to press the 1 button to configure the location and change it to sd

I just checked on this and it is set to SD. Setting it to USB and back to SD didn't change it. :(

I also just reinstalled vWii following method 1 on this guide with no change.
https://gbatemp.net/threads/the-definitive-vwii-hacking-guide.425852/#2
Post automatically merged:

UPDATE: I reformatted the SD card and now it can see apps! I don't know why this worked since it was already formatted correctly.
